Why 11 Plus Preparation Matters for Bexleyheath
Families
The London Borough of Bexley runs one shared admissions test, the Bexley Selection Test, which is sat once and used by all four of the borough’s Grammar Schools, so a child only needs to sit it once to be considered by any of them. Around one in three children who sit the test typically score high enough to be considered eligible for a place.
The London Borough of Bexley does not publish a fixed pass mark in advance. Each year, the Council and the borough’s four Grammar Schools determine the selective score after converting all results to an age-adjusted scale. Meeting the selective standard does not guarantee a place. Bexley Grammar School has an admission number of 210 for Year 7 entry in September 2027, while Beths Grammar School’s Published Admissions Number for September 2026 is 192.
In a recent year, nearly 5,866 children took the Bexley Selection Test, and just over 2,070 were assessed as meeting the selective standard.
If vacancies remain after the initial offers, the borough considers candidates who missed the selective threshold by one point, then those who missed it by two points. Each group is ranked using the relevant school’s oversubscription criteria.

Online registration for the Bexley Selection Test usually opens on 1 March and closes at the end of March each year. The borough does not accept late registrations or offer an appeal process for missed deadlines, so it is important for families to register on time, even if their child already attends a Bexley primary school. The test is generally held during the first two weeks of September, and results are emailed to parents in early October, before the secondary school application deadline at the end of October. Families should always check the latest dates on the Bexley Council website and with each Grammar School, as dates can change slightly each year.

The Bexley Selection Test comprises two timed, multiple-choice papers administered in a single session on the same day. Each paper lasts approximately fifty minutes and collectively covers English, Maths, Verbal Reasoning, and Non-Verbal Reasoning. What score does my child need to be considered selective in Bexley?
There is no set pass mark. Each year, Bexley Council and local Grammar Schools decide the selective score after adjusting all results for age. This means the required score changes every year.
How is the Bexley 11 Plus structured?
The test comprises two 50-minute multiple-choice papers, taken on the same day with a short break between them. The papers evaluate verbal ability/English comprehension, numerical reasoning, and non-verbal reasoning.
Does meeting the selective standard guarantee a place at Townley Grammar School or another Bexley Grammar School?
No. Passing the test means your child is eligible, but it does not guarantee a place. Since these schools are very popular, final offers depend on each school’s rules, and they usually give priority to families who live nearby.
